If you just mean having a second server with the SAME scope, but service disabled unless needed, then yes.
>From the live server, run netsh dhcp server export c:\dhcp.txt all For the backupserver, run Netsh dhcp server import c:\dhcp.txt all -Bonnie From: Oliver Marshall [mailto:[EMAIL PROTECTED] Sent: Thursday, October 09, 2008 7:18 AM To: NT System Admin Issues Subject: DHCP failover and reservations Hi, When you are setting up a secondary DHCP server for a failover setup, is there a way to import the reservations from the existing DHCP server or do they have to be entered manually? We have a lot of DHCP reservations and it's inevitable that some will be entered incorrectly.
